Level 3 Understanding Principles and Practice of Assessment

Who is it for?

To achieve this knowledge-only award you should be at the start of your journey as an assessor or need to know about assessment practice but are not currently practicing. This is an ideal qualification if you are an aspiring assessor or a manager, HR or quality assurance personnel looking for a professional development qualification.

This award allows anyone who is interested in or needs to know about assessment and quality assurance – but is not a practitioner – to acquire knowledge and information about the processes.

What topics does the qualification cover?

'Understanding the Principles and Practices of Assessment' requires you to know and understand the principles and practices that underpin assessment. This is evidenced through a written account demonstrating your knowledge and understanding and completing a workbook that shows research into assessment practice and associated legal requirements.

Programme structure

You will provide evidence of your knowledge and understanding, including completing assignments, case studies, written accounts and providing work products. Evidence is uploaded to an e-portfolio which is available 24/7 on computers, tablets and mobile devices.

You will have access through VQLearner Home to online resources specific to your qualification and links to suggested further study with The Open University.

Support will be provided throughout the qualification by the VQAC Learner Support Team.
